OLYMPUS 27MG ULTRASONIC THICKNESS GAUGE
Olympus 27MG Ultrasonic Thickness Gauge is the most affordable Panametrics line. The thickness gauge replaced the 26MG model of the Panametrics trademark. It is intended for precision measurements of the residual wall thickness of pipes with unilateral access to the object of control. The device is lightweight (only 340 g), ergonomic and convenient to use with one hand. Despite its compact size, the 27MG ultrasonic thickness gauge is equipped with numerous innovative features and technologies used in more advanced Olympus models. Powered by finger-type batteries, the rugged and reliable ultrasonic thickness gauge features a backlit LCD screen with easy-to-read numbers. Standard thickness gauge functions:
- automatic recognition of the converter to ensure its optimal operation;
- automatic zero compensation to ensure accurate measurements on hot surfaces;
- gain adjustment when measuring materials with a high degree of ultrasonic attenuation (cast metal);
- differential mode;
- high / low alarm threshold settings;
- Min / Max mode to call the minimum or maximum thickness value (20 measurements per second).
The 27MG is designed for inspection and maintenance engineers measuring the thickness of objects that are corroded from the inside (metal pipes, tanks, beams, and supporting structures). An ultrasonic thickness gauge is a cost-effective and quick way to conduct non-destructive testing using ultrasound.
Converters
To work with a 27MG thickness gauge, a separately-combined transducer is required, which is used to measure the thickness of many corroded objects. To measure the thickness of materials that are too thick, too thin, or small pipes, Olympus offers a wide range of separately coupled transducers. Olympus converters compatible with 27MG have an automatic recognition function; This function optimizes the operation of the probe, causing a default V-path correction.
Specifications
Measurements | |
---|---|
Measurement mode using a cross-coupled transducer | Time interval from precision delay to first echo |
Thickness range | from 0.50 to 635 mm, depending on the material, transducer, surface condition, temperature |
The speed of sound propagation in the material | 0.508 to 18.699 mm / μs |
Resolution (selectable) | Low: 0.1mm; Standard: 0.01 mm |
Converter Frequency Range | Standard: 2.25 to 10 MHz (-3dB) |
Are common | |
---|---|
Operating temperature range | from -10 ℃ to 50 ℃ |
Keyboard | Sealed, color-coded; tactile and sound feedback |
Body | Shockproof waterproof; with hermetically sealed connectors. Complies with IP65 standard. |
Size (W x H x D) | 84.0 x 152.4 x 39.6 mm |
Weight | 340g |
Power supplies | 3 AA alkaline batteries |
Battery life | 150 hours under normal conditions, 30 hours with constant backlighting. |
Work in explosive atmospheres | Class I Safe Operation, Section 2, Group D NFPA 70 (US National Fire Protection Association) Standard, Article 500, tested MIL-STD-810F Method 511.4 Procedure I |
Compliance | Meets EN15317 Requirements |
Alarm mode | Programmable alarm thresholds (low and high) with visual and audible indicators |
Display | |
---|---|
Save / Reset Mode | Display on the screen of the last measured value or its reset |
Backlight | Electroluminescent, ON and AUTO ON |
Bandwidth | 1 to 18 MHz (-3 dB) |
Units | Millimeters or inches |
Interface languages | English, French, German, Spanish, Italian, Portuguese, Russian, Polish and Swedish |
